Output 2308b17ea61a973f70537320d3f45a04964e963d11b67372eb911e4cf680aa1e:0

value
8592575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c93da9e482d847a33afb1da7a13b5a04d92e86d OP_EQUAL
address
3A8XDGRAhrKqtsLq83exW8R4v1w53TeQ7r
transaction
2308b17ea61a973f70537320d3f45a04964e963d11b67372eb911e4cf680aa1e
spent
true